Karachi show draws US$ 700,000 worth trade inquiries

Sri Lankan export companies who took part at the My Karachi International Exhibition held in Karachi, Pakistan were successful in negotiating trade worth US $ 700,000 in the rubber, software development, coconut products, floor tile sectors.

Six Sri Lankan companies are negotiating with their counterparts in Pakistan to appoint distributors/agents in Pakistan.

Sri Lanka Export Development Board (EDB) in collaboration with the Sri Lanka Consulate General in Karachi, Pakistan organised Sri Lanka’s participation at the fifth My Karachi International Exhibition for the second time.

The products promoted at the Sri Lanka pavilion at My Karachi 2008 included herbal based cosmetics and hair care products, coconut oil, rubber mats (industrial and domestic use), rubber hot water bottles, jar sealing rings, bottle caps, rubber slippers, floor tiles, industrial and consumer adhesives, pre-fabricated and pre-engineered steel buildings, foam rubber mattresses and cushions, electrical switches and sockets, PVC pipes and fittings, biomass fuel briquette producing machines, rubber rollers for printing and packaging industry, rice huller rollers, engine mounts, oil seals and also computer software development.

The information stall organised by the EDB at the Sri Lanka pavilion provided information and contact details of Sri Lankan exporters related to other exportable products of Sri Lanka which were not on display at the Exhibition to potential buyers. Information related to Free Trade Agreement between Pakistan and Sri Lanka was also provided.
